The fastest way to kill a boss is to set up your merc with crushing blow gear. The IK maul has crushing blow but in my experience he doesn't live as long/land as many hits as he should.

My current merc for my venomancer uses this gear:

Upped etherial hone sundan "sheal amn hel"
A guilluimes face with an IAS jewel
A duress armor

This gives him 95% crushing blow, the most a merc can have. I will tell you that he eats through bosses faster than anything I've ever seen.

You're hone sundan doesn't need to be upped or eth to be effective, it's still damn nice exceptional for it's 45% crushing blow.

As far as IG goes, 1 pt and max mastery would be the best way to go, as damage return is relatively useless now, and more points into the golem does not increase his health.

put one point into mage and one into revive.

why you say? to revive urdars, blunderbores, gorebellies, maulers, etc etc.

those monstesr have crushing blow. your plus skills should give you about 10 revives.

since you have enigma, teleporting to durance, palace cellar 1, river of flame should be no problem for you.

get them, cast decrep on baal, get the cold mages, get the clay golem.

baal will be so slowed that he will almost never attack.

teleport onto him then back off as your minions, especially the crushing blow dudes destroy baal.

DC doesnt take much longer.

my skellies are lvl 46, SM 46, 24 revives, and 11 mages. i usually dont get the revives, but for baal or dclone, i usually stunlock them so they dont move at all.

8 player pwnage of baal and DC in less than a minute.

Ok I've done some testing and IG made with IK maul < Clay Golem. The slowing of the enemies keeps you safer and even with and eth eth in the IK maul the dudes CB is amlost unnoticable. In conclusion in case of a boss kill that needs to go fast get Udars.

Another question about CB monsters. Do the Udar like monsters in act2, Bishbones or whatever, have CB as well? Also, do Claw Vipers have CB as well?

Another question about CB monsters. Do the Udar like monsters in act2, Bishbones or whatever, have CB as well? Also, do Claw Vipers have CB as well?

All the Urdar type monsters have CB. Claw Vipers do not.

Necrochild313
01-09-2004, 17:47
the crushing blow looking effect from claw vipers is actually graphic indication that you've been "charged" (hit with thier charge skill). Pindleskin and his buds do that as well.
